Output 5c7839f049f67eb13556d921857475df22266f7c3ca01b25a0ce0cf4e564531c:1

value
2648974848
script pubkey
OP_0 OP_PUSHBYTES_20 27ef6ebba5d7e242fc3ad072c2b326edc4a576a2
address
tb1qylhkawa96l3y9lp66pev9vexahz22a4zvqeuhc
transaction
5c7839f049f67eb13556d921857475df22266f7c3ca01b25a0ce0cf4e564531c
confirmations
105322
spent
true